Building Engineering Services Training Ltd (BEST) encourages employers to recruit newcomers to the hvacr industry. BEST facilitates training and the achievement of National and Scottish Vocational Qualifications (NVQ/SVQs). BEST training advisers provide liaison between employers, colleges and public funding bodies, and monitor the progress of apprentices.

BEST aims to optimise employers’ return on investment in new entrant training, offering recruitment, initial assessment, induction, course advice, progress reviews, mentoring and financial support.

The HVCA’s innovative training products, provided through Piper Assessment Ltd (PASS), are designed to directly meet individual needs. PASS delivers tailored assessments that drastically simplify and shorten the assessment process, and choices include home study, theory courses and practical training, minimising the time spent away from work that is traditionally associated with training programmes.

Energy assessor accreditation

BESCA (Building Engineering Services Competence Accreditation Ltd) offers a training and accreditation scheme which provides opportunities for Energy Assessors to carry out inspections and write reports on air-conditioning systems required under EPBD legislation.

Management courses

The HVCA runs a wide range of courses designed specifically for contractors in the building services sector. Participation can qualify as evidence of Continuous Professional Development (CPD).
